Family Support Program
Here, a non-profit foundation is dedicated to improving the lives of children and families. You'll typically go into families in the afternoons with local staff to help children with their homework and teach them English and math. You can also make observations about the family situation and discuss them with a social worker to find solutions together.
Transition House
The Transition House offers young adults who come from state orphanages a safe home and support for independent living. As a mentor, you'll spend time with the residents and support them in activities that promote their independence. You can also assist with administrative tasks, communication, and fundraising. The foundation also arranges vocational training and offers programs for women's empowerment. There's a one-time additional contribution of 100 EUR.
Afternoon Care in the Children's Home
With this project, you'll live in a family-like environment with children aged 6 to 18 who come from difficult circumstances. You'll help the children with homework, provide tutoring, and organize leisure activities. You can often also assist with the hospitality and catering training program and support the director with administration and management. The foundation also operates an education and networking platform for vocational training and a scholarship program.
Training Clubs and Teaching
A foundation here offers practical learning opportunities for children and young people from poorer families in their Community Academy, usually from 4 PM to 9 PM. You can join ongoing courses for English or other languages and support local teachers. If you want to teach another foreign language, you should commit for at least 4 weeks. You can also get involved in the clubs for young people and young adults by imparting specialized knowledge in areas like bicycle repair, electrical appliance repair, agriculture, business skills, or in the Girl's Club. Support for the organization's administration is often possible as well.
